#C28FF5 Color
#C28FF5 is rgb(194, 143, 245) in RGB, hsl(270, 84%, 76%) in HSL, and about cmyk(21%, 42%, 0%, 4%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Pale Violet (#CC99FF),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.69.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#C28FF5 Channel Values
How #C28FF5 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 194 · G 143 · B 245 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 270° · S 84% · L 76%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 270° · S 42% · V 96%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 21% · M 42% · Y 0% · K 4%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.46:1 vs white · 8.54: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#C28FF5 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#C28FF5 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#C28FF5?
#C28FF5 is a light purple — rgb(194, 143, 245) in RGB and hsl(270, 84%, 76%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Pale Violet (#CC99FF),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.69.
What is the RGB value of #C28FF5?
#C28FF5 is rgb(194, 143, 245) — red 194, green 143, and blue 245 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#C28FF5?
#C28FF5 converts to approximately cmyk(21%, 42%, 0%, 4%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#C28FF5 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#C28FF5 scores 2.46:1 against white and 8.54: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#C28FF5 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#C28FF5 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umpurple (#9370DB) at a CIE76 distance of 14.72, which is visibly different.
